A young man named Fahim Islam, aged 19, has been arrested by police in Kulaura, Moulvibazar, on charges of making statements about Sheikh Hasina and shouting the slogan “Joy Bangla”.
Details of the Arrest
The arrest took place on Saturday night, 9 August. A police team, led by Kulaura Police Station Officer-in-Charge (OC) Omar Faruk and including Sub-Inspector (SI) Habibur Rahman, Mostafizur Rahman, and Assistant Sub-Inspector (ASI) Mirazul Islam, conducted a raid in the Magura area of the municipal town and apprehended Fahim.
Background Information on the Arrestee
Fahim Islam is the son of Moinul Islam and hails from Dasura Bazar in the Beanibazar Upazila of Sylhet district. He resides with his family in a rented house in Magura, Kulaura municipality.
Incident Description
It is reported that Fahim recently sat in front of banners outside the house of a BNP leader named Murad Ahmed in Kulaura and delivered a speech concerning Sheikh Hasina. Several of his classmates recorded a video of the speech.
In the video, Fahim stated, “The Awami League will return once again.”
While chanting the slogan “Joy Bangla,” he said:
“Sheikh Hasina is the only proud woman of Bangladesh. On a rainy afternoon, she took the helm of the country. Inshallah, we have one hope in our hearts—that one day she will return. We shall meet under the banner of ‘Joy Bangla’.”
Spread of the Video
The video was initially posted on a Facebook page named ‘Kulaura Dotcom.’ Subsequently, it was shared on another page called ‘Swadhin 24/7,’ where it went viral.
Official Confirmation and Legal Process
OC Omar Faruk of Kulaura Police confirmed the arrest, stating that the viral video shows Fahim sitting in front of several banners outside the BNP leader Murad Ahmed’s residence, delivering his speech about Sheikh Hasina and shouting the slogan “Joy Bangla” while mentioning her imminent return.
Following the circulation of the video and attention from authorities, police launched the operation that led to Fahim’s arrest.
He added that Fahim would be presented before the court on Sunday and then sent to prison.
